syzbot reproduced this problem with the patch applied.

percpu_rw_semaphore(00000000082ac9da)
->rw_sem.count=0xfffffffe00000001
->rss.gp_state=2
->rss.gp_count=1
->rss.cb_state=0
->rss.gp_type=1
->readers_block=1
->read_count=0
->list_empty(rw_sem.wait_list)=0
->writer.task= (null)

The output says that percpu_down_read() was blocked because
somebody has called percpu_down_write().

DEFINE_STATIC_PERCPU_RWSEM(sem);
percpu_down_write(&sem);
percpu_down_read(&sem);
percpu_up_read(&sem);
percpu_up_write(&sem);

The next step is to find who is calling percpu_down_write(). How do we want to do this?
